Output 2823de4514988bbd7cf7f77d0c2c64958fba05d6bede59d2fe4a08525c80e5d3:14

value
43704860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de77b0b354b6cf0f425b8f8701212b17883d127b OP_EQUAL
address
3MyKKMTWJQN7kT9Q3xazfmnt7ZSesLXrxE
transaction
2823de4514988bbd7cf7f77d0c2c64958fba05d6bede59d2fe4a08525c80e5d3
spent
true